Structures that are intracellular are located ________ the cell
A) behind
B) around
C) within
D) outside
C
Explanation: A) The prefix intra- does not mean "behind."
B) The prefix intra- does not mean "around."
C) Correct! The prefix intra- means "within."
D) The prefix intra- does not mean "outside."
